Output 51c679e0cb73c53c0b07982f4716fd32a8f89f92f3b1523152348dbefa2fb621:1

value
1193601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537c3437385c0ded5f61a7c3b76b725db81d188c OP_EQUAL
address
39JSoJrWh4RehssT9b1bqjVN5mPuqY4pe9
transaction
51c679e0cb73c53c0b07982f4716fd32a8f89f92f3b1523152348dbefa2fb621
spent
true